Head of Compliance

£80k - £85k per annum

Recruit UK is working with a growing financial planning firm seeking an experienced Head of Compliance to join their senior leadership team.

This is a unique opportunity for an experienced compliance professional to take ownership of the firm's compliance, risk and financial crime functions while playing a key role in shaping the future direction of the business.

The role offers a blend of strategic leadership and hands–on involvement, making it ideal for someone who enjoys working closely with advisers, senior management and the Board while remaining connected to the day–to–day operation of the compliance function.

What you'll be doing:

  • Acting as SMF16 (Compliance Oversight) and SMF17 (MLRO)
  • Leading the firm's compliance, risk and financial crime functions
  • Maintaining and enhancing the risk and compliance framework
  • Overseeing compliance monitoring, file reviews and quality assurance activity
  • Managing FCA reporting, regulatory engagement and regulatory change
  • Providing guidance and support to advisers, management and the Board
  • Delivering compliance and financial crime training across the business
  • Producing Board and committee reporting on compliance, risk and Consumer Duty
  • Supporting governance, SMCR and wider business initiatives
  • Helping to shape a positive compliance culture across the firm

This is a hands–on leadership role. Whilst you'll sit on the senior management team and lead the compliance agenda, you'll also remain actively involved in monitoring, file reviews, adviser support, training and regulatory reporting.

What they're looking for:

  • Previous experience within an IFA or wealth management firm
  • Experience holding SMF16 and SMF17 responsibilities
  • Strong understanding of FCA regulation
  • Experience engaging with senior stakeholders and Boards
  • A pragmatic, commercial approach to compliance
  • Someone who is happy to combine strategic oversight with hands–on delivery
